Sheldon J. Plankton, usually called Plankton, is a character from the animated series SpongeBob SquarePants. So the algae, which is always out to uncover the secret recipe from Mr. Krabs. Crafting him, that's very easy, that can't really go wrong. Still, I'll describe him, step-by-step:

                                                                                                                              Supplies:

  • Empty toilet paper
  • 1 sheet of A4 green paper (no cardboard)
  • Small piece of yellow, red and white paper
  • 2 Chenille wire green
  • 8 Dark green and 2 white Hama (iron) beads
  • Black marker
  • Sateprigger
  • Scissors/Adhesive Mark/All Glue

  • Lubricate the green paper with a glue stick. Do not wrinkle.
  • Place the roll on top and roll the paper. Keep the seam behind.
  • Cut some cuts in the paper top and bottom and bend the residual paper inside, glue.
  • Prick with a sharp sateprikker on half of the bodice while spinning and (gently) pushing the stick through the roll.
  • Insert the sateprikker so you have the second arm hole right away.
  • Cut a yellow egg from paper, a smaller red egg from paper, and half a white paper oval.
  • Stick them together with sticky stick and stick to the bodice. Draw a black border as the example.
  • Draw a mouth on white paper with pen and cut out.
  • Tip the edges with the black marker so you don't see a white edge.
  • Stick the mouth on the bodice as well. Draw a thick eyebrow above the eye with a marker. If you like it, you can paste a piece of black chenille wire instead.
  • Slide the beads onto the slats (1 chenille thread folded in half) and stick inside.
  • Cut the second chenille wire into quarters and insert arms through the holes.
  • Put 2 white beads at the ends.
  • Stick the little ones inside.
